For Kids Ages 12-14
This intensive, five-day workshop provides youth with an essential foundation in digital literacy, computer hardware fundamentals, and creative software application. Designed to blend education and recreation, the curriculum encourages critical thinking and responsible technology use, empowering students to proactively manage the balance between their digital and real-world engagement.
Participants will gain:
- A foundational understanding of computer hardware components and basic assembly processes.
- Knowledge of cybersecurity principles and best practices for safe online navigation.
- Practical experience with entry-level graphic design software.
- Insight into the mechanics, effort, and professional considerations involved in digital content creation (e.g., YouTube).
